(1) Intake process: The motor drives the rotor, and the tooth groove space of the master and slave rotors rotates to the intake end wall opening


During the compression principle, the space is large and filled with external air. When the intake side end face of the rotor rotates away from the intake port of the shell, the air between the tooth grooves is sealed between the master and slave rotors and the shell, completing the intake process.


(2) Compression process: At the end of the intake, the closed volume formed by the master and slave rotor tooth peaks and the shell decreases with the change of the rotor angle and moves in a spiral shape. This is the "compression process".


(3) Compressed gas and oil injection process:


During the transportation process, the volume continues to decrease, the gas is continuously compressed, the pressure increases, and the temperature rises. At the same time, the lubricant that becomes mist due to the pressure difference is sprayed into the compression chamber, thereby achieving the effects of compression, temperature reduction, sealing and lubrication.


(4) Exhaust process:


When the closed tooth peak of the rotor rotates to meet the exhaust port of the casing, the compressed air begins to be discharged until the matching surface of the tooth peak and the tooth groove moves to the exhaust end surface. At this time, the tooth groove space is zero, and the exhaust process is completed. At the same time, the other pair of tooth grooves of the master and slave rotors have rotated to the intake end, forming a large space, and the intake process begins, thus starting a new compression cycle.
